Zumaya's 104 MPH Fastball
MLB Notebook - Major League Baseball New, Notes, and Analysis —
Picked this screen shot from the Detroit 4 Lyfe blog of Tigers pitcher Joel Zumaya striking out Cubs Milton Bradley with a 104 mph according to the Fox Sports Detroit radar gun. And according to some, that is probably the hardest fastball ever thrown, at least in the Majors. But they didn't have pitch f/x on Nolan Ryan so we are not sure on that statement. ...
Faster than fast – the quickest pitches of 2009
The Detroit Tiger Weblog —
... On Tuesday night Joel Zumaya threw a ball that the Comerica Park gun, and the Fox Sports gun clocked at 104mph. That is freakishly fast and a little hard to believe, at the very least there was probably some rounding up. A check of MLB.com’s pitch f/x data had the pitch 50 feet from home plate at 102.2mph. So the stadium gun was likely a little hot, but that is still obscene. It did make me curious about the fastest pitches thrown this season. ...
